The 60th anniversary of D-day on Sunday is a fine time to visit BBC1's excellent WW2 People's War site. The Beeb has created an archive of recollections, photography and poetry submitted by veterans and their families. It's not too late to contribute a story, nor do you have to be an ex-serviceman to do so. The site says it is keen to hear from civilians and relatives who remember stories told to them by the war generation. Not the most historically accurate, but it is a rewarding resource for anyone desiring a more intimate history.

The 1,000-odd pages of Ulysses, one of the most challenging and controversial novels of all time, follows the compassionate and sensitive Leopold Bloom on his travels across the city on June 16, 1904. For decades, Dubliners have taken to the streets, often in period costume, to celebrate the festival known as Bloomsday.
